Glad to know things are still going, at least. Generally, cows and goods are equivalent, although obviously you can stand to give up more of a latter than the former. Treasures very wildly in price, although 60 to 90 goods is typical. There is sadly no real way to judge how much they will cost beforehand, though if you have a good trader on the mission they will try and bargain for you. As far as raiding enemy tulas, I aim for a minimum of 15 thanes or so. Any less than that and I'm likely to be outnumbered. Later in the game, your enemies will also increase their defender counts, so be aware of that.
